In recent years, vehicle-to-grid (V2G) technology has emerged as a promising solution for enhancing energy efficiency and grid stability. This innovative concept allows electric vehicles (EVs) to not only draw electricity from the grid but also to feed excess energy back into it when needed. As the world shifts towards cleaner and more sustainable forms of transportation, V2G technology presents a unique opportunity to leverage the power of EVs to support the grid and promote renewable energy integration. One of the key advantages of V2G technology is its ability to enhance grid reliability and stability by balancing supply and demand in real time. In a country as geographically diverse as Kazakhstan, with regions experiencing varying energy needs throughout the day, V2G systems can help optimize energy distribution and reduce strain on the grid during peak hours. Moreover, V2G technology aligns well with Kazakhstan's renewable energy goals, as it enables the efficient integration of solar and wind power generation into the grid. By utilizing EV batteries as storage devices for excess renewable energy, Kazakhstan can reduce its reliance on fossil fuels and accelerate its transition towards a cleaner energy future.
